Transaction 628648a0b5e14e877a64da288aa9f75831cdbeaddaf62f02431b3f83ce90bda6
1 Input
1 Output
-
628648a0b5e14e877a64da288aa9f75831cdbeaddaf62f02431b3f83ce90bda6:0
- value
- 1070560
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2eb66d667b0d3bde0512c0e2ed8a943f32ad88af OP_EQUALVERIFY OP_CHECKSIG
- address
- 15Fzd6hpXEAaR3TpQ2aiTgtfiXn6oaYPz6